Reporter invested $50,000 in Apple in 1977, predicting its success.
A 1977 Mercury News reporter named Michael Swigert previewed the Apple II computer, predicting it would be a major success.
He was so convinced that he convinced his editor to invest $50,000 in the company, which was a massive sum at the time.
This investment allowed Apple to expand and eventually become a tech giant.
